The image depicts a vibrant, multi-colored statue of a deity-like figure playing a lute-style instrument, located within a temple structure in Lumbini Sanskritik, Nepal. The figure, positioned centrally, is adorned in elaborate traditional attire featuring predominantly blue, green, red, orange, and gold colors with intricate patterns, and wears a golden crown topped with a small Buddha effigy. Its hands are sculpted to appear as if actively playing the light-yellow, four-stringed instrument. Behind the statue is a plain white wall. To the left, an arched opening reveals a brightly lit exterior with red architectural elements, latticework, and three spherical red lanterns. To the right, partially visible, is another statue's arm holding a blue-bladed sword with a gold hilt, and a segment of a tiger-striped pattern. The foreground is occupied by a dark brown wooden picket fence. The ceiling above is richly decorated with square panels featuring red, blue, and black circular floral motifs on a light blue background, supported by red, green, and blue beams adorned with geometric and cloud patterns.
